I ordered this style and the Carson Tab Short in size 9. This review is similar l to that of the other style because both boot styles felt exactly the same. First, the fit... I am a true 9.5 N, so brands like Stuart Weitzman and Cole Haan are my go to brands. I read in the reviews that this boot worked for a variety of sizes so I took a chance with my narrow foot using a thick sock and ordering down a half size. The front of the boot was perfect. The length seemed just right. The heel was so wide, though (even with very thick padded socks), that my heel slipped all of the way up. So, the heel slilppage was due to the width or design of the heel and not the length. (There should be some slippage, but not this much.) Second, the color... I ordered burnt red washed antique. On my monitor and on both Zappos' and Frye's sites I could see variation in the dye that made the antique look. The overall color was close to that on the site, but much less red and more brown with no antique. So, for color, this was off. Third, the quality... This boot appeared to be very well made and I think would last a lifetime. It is stamped Made in Mexico. The box, though, was a plain, unmarked brown box, so I did not know what surprise awaited me. The other style had been in a Frye box. I am giving this boot three stars because the quality is there. I cannot fairly rate comfort no having worn them, so I am giving it three stars. This pair was returned along with the Frye Carson Tab Short that had the same problems with fit and off color.

I recently purchased these boots in black. My excitement abated once I tried them on. I had forgotten that despite Frye’s appeal among the fashionable, it still makes and sell cowboy boots that look like, well, cowboy boots, not fashionable versions thereof, which is probably what I should have paid for instead.Positives: Frye makes comfortable boots. In college, I had a pair of their "Campus" boots, which I wore out. As with all Frye styles that I have tried, the heel slips slightly, but it doesn’t rub or eat your sock. They run big. I am an 8.0-8.5, and I purchased these in a 7.5. They fit nicely. Negatives: This looks like an old man boot in black. It isn’t a pointy toe, but for those with larger feet and shorter legs, when you wear a flatter, longer (i.e., not rounder toed) boot like this, even with a boot cut or slightly wider jean, my impression is the overall effect is a bit circus clown-ish. Also, the top of the boot is stiff and wide, so it really looks obvious underneath your pant leg. Perhaps fashionable, tall, thin people can wear these over skinny jeans or with skirts, but shorties beware. Another negative is the weird white-ish feathering on the boot. What’s that about? Having said all of this, I will probably keep the boot now because I put a nonslip sole on it before I wore it. I personally feel the looks not all that flattering, especially for the ridiculous cost. Then again, what was I expecting? It is a real cowboy boot, and that’s how it looks on your foot.
